OAKLAND, Calif. -- Jake Arrieta pitched eight innings of three-hit ball to get his first victory in over a month and the Chicago Cubs beat the Oakland Athletics 4-0 on Saturday.
Arrieta (13-5) was 0-3 in his previous five starts and 1-4 since ending a 20-decision winning streak on June 22. He struck out four and walked one on 108 pitches.
The NL Central-leading Cubs have won five straight and 16 of 22. They gave the A's to their seventh loss in eight games.
Ben Zobrist's two-out two-run single off former A's teammate Sonny Gray broke a scoreless tie in the top of the third.
Gray (5-11) left after five innings with soreness in his right forearm. He allowed two runs on five hits.
Zobrist and Addison Russell had two hits each for the Cubs.
